Access To Indian Agriculture Sector Is Important For Australia, Envoy Philip Green Says

Exclusive: As demand for its critical minerals & rare earth soars, Australia believes India has to do more to take advantage of growing lithium & cobalt market there, Envoy Philip Green tells ABP LIVE

New Delhi: Australia is keen to get easier access to India’s agriculture market under the proposed Comprehensive Economic Cooperation Agreement (CECA) that is being negotiated between Canberra and New Delhi even as first phase of the trade pact, officially known as the Economic Cooperation and Trade Agreement (ECTA), has resulted in Indian goods to be available at much lower cost in that country, according to Philip Green, High Commissioner of Australia to India.
